Early Life Of Britney Spears

Britney Spears wearing a silver dress
Britney Spears wearing a silver dress
Britney Spears, the globally renowned pop icon, was born on December 2, 1981, in McComb, Mississippi, USA. She spent her formative years in Kentwood, Louisiana, where her passion for performing and her undeniable talent became evident at a young age.
Britney's journey into the entertainment world began with her participation in local talent shows, where her singing and dancing skills quickly caught the attention of many. Her natural abilities, combined with her unwavering determination, led her to audition for "The Mickey Mouse Club," a popular Disney Channel television series.
In 1992, at the age of 11, Britney Spears was selected to join the cast of "The Mickey Mouse Club," where she shared the screen with other budding stars, including Justin Timberlake and Christina Aguilera. This early exposure to the world of entertainment set the stage for her future success in the music industry.

Britney Spears Music Career

Britney Spears' journey in the world of entertainment commenced during her childhood, where she honed her skills through acting roles in stage productions and on television shows. She initially aspired to be a part of the revival of "The Mickey Mouse Club," although her youthful age led to her initial rejection from the series.
Undeterred, Spears embarked on a determined path, becoming a client of a prestigious talent agency in New York City. In December 1992, her tenacity bore fruit as she secured a coveted spot in "The Mickey Mouse Club," marking her entry into the realm of showbiz.
The turning point in her career arrived with the release of her debut studio album, "Baby One More Time," in 1999. This musical gem swiftly soared to the summit of the U.S. Billboard 200, heralding her arrival as a major force in the industry. The Recording Industry Association of America wasted no time in certifying the album as double platinum just a month after its release.
The album's titular single, "Baby One More Time," etched its name in history by selling an astonishing 500,000 copies on its very first day, debuting triumphantly at number one on the Billboard Hot 100. It set a record as the fastest-selling single ever by a female artist.
Subsequent albums in Spears' repertoire produced an array of chart-topping hits, including classics like "Oops!... I Did It Again," "I'm a Slave 4 U," "Me Against the Music," and "Piece of Me," to name just a few.
Spears also explored her talents in the realm of acting, with a starring role in the 2002 film "Crossroads" and a reality series alongside her then-husband Kevin Federline titled "Britney & Kevin: Chaotic" in 2005. Her television appearances were numerous, and she even ventured into the fashion world, designing a limited-edition clothing line for Candies.
In 2012, Spears took on the role of a judge on the popular talent show "The X-Factor." Her salary for this endeavor, a staggering $15 million, earned her the distinction of being the highest-paid judge on any singing competition series in television history at that time.

Britney Spears Net Worth

Britney Spears is an American pop singer, actress, and performer who is worth $60 million. Britney Spears became a big name in pop culture and mainstream pop music after her 1999 hit "Baby One More Time" and her 2000 follow-up song "Oops! I Did It Again." A lot of people say that she brought back teen pop in the late 1990s. Britney Spears has sold more than 100 million songs around the world. Records Industry Association of America (RIAA) says that Spears is the eighth best-selling female act in the US.
Britney was one of the best-paid stars in the world when she was at the top of her game in the early 2000s. Just from tours and record sales in 2002, she made $40 million. Britney's world trips have made $500 million around the world as of this writing. Britney made between $350,000 and $500,000 a night at a Las Vegas residency from 2013 to 2017.

Las Vegas Residency

In a career-defining move, Britney Spears inked a groundbreaking $30 million contract in 2013 to headline a residency show at the prestigious Planet Hollywood in Las Vegas. The terms of this monumental deal were nothing short of astonishing: she committed to performing a staggering 100 shows over the span of two years. This residency was aptly named "Piece of Me," and it would go on to reshape her career, financial standing, and public image.
The sheer success and allure of her Las Vegas venture prompted her to renew the contract, extending "Piece of Me" through 2017. Over the course of this four-year residency, Britney's star shone brighter than ever. She graced the stage for an astounding 250 shows at Planet Hollywood, captivating audiences from around the world.
The grand finale of her Las Vegas residency was nothing short of historic. On the night of December 31, 2017, Britney Spears took to the stage for the last time with "Britney: Piece of Me." It was a performance that not only marked the conclusion of an era but also etched her name into the annals of Las Vegas entertainment history.
The final show was nothing short of an extravaganza, drawing in a staggering $1.172 million in revenue, which was a record-breaking feat. Britney's swan song surpassed the previous box office record held by none other than Jennifer Lopez, solidifying her status as a Las Vegas legend and a trailblazer in the world of live entertainment.

Britney Spears Conservatorship

After a very public meltdown in 2008, Britney was given formal guardianship by the court. This meant that Britney's father, James, had power over her money. James was in charge of all of Britney's money during the custody, from her legal fees to Kevin Federline's child support.
To take care of Britney Spears, Jamie Spears was getting paid "about $16,000 per month, plus $2,000 a month for office space rent" in 2021. It's also been said that Jamie got a cut of the money Britney made from her shows and other projects."In 2014, he was granted 1.5 percent of gross revenues from the performances and merchandising tied to her Las Vegas residency, ‘Piece of Me,’ which went on to earn a reported $138 million across nearly 250 shows."It's likely that just that condition would have brought Jamie more than $2 million.
Jamie shocked everyone when he quit as one of Britney's financial guardians in August 2021. This meant that he probably wouldn't be able to count on any more money from his famous daughter. Many people who follow #FreeBritney thought that Jamie would probably try to get paid and be protected legally (Britney has threatened to sue him and charge him with "conservatorship abuse") before he would agree to officially leave. In fact, his lawyers said that they thought the same thing.
Jamie Spears is not stepping down unless the court approves payment of the attorney's fees that he's seeking of $1.2 million dollars and his compensation. So he's conditioned his exit on the court approving things that Britney has previously objected to.- attorney Christopher C. Melcher
Even though it's not clear which of Jamie's terms were accepted by his daughter's lawyers, he was no longer a co-conservator the following month.

Real Estate Properties Of Britney Spears

Britney Spears, the pop sensation, has made a significant mark not only in the music industry but also in the realm of real estate. Here's a detailed breakdown of her most notable real estate assets over the years:
  • Calabasas -In June 2022, Britney acquired a stunning mansion in the Calabasas gated community of The Oaks for $11.8 million. This grand residence boasts 11,600 square feet of living space, featuring 7 bedrooms, 9 bathrooms, and an impressive entrance with 33-foot high ceilings. The property includes lavish amenities such as a 10-seat home theater, a private office, a game room, an 8-car garage, and an expansive outdoor area with a large pool, Jacuzzi, and water slide. Interestingly, this home's previous owner initially listed it for sale in 2012 at just under $10 million but later re-listed it in 2021 for $15.5 million. Britney made it her own in 2022, residing just two doors away from a home previously owned by Khloe Kardashian and, before that, Justin Bieber. However, she later sold this property for $10 million, incurring a nearly $2 million loss.
  • Westlake Village -In 2012, Britney purchased a home in Westlake Village for $6.7 million. She decided to part ways with this property in 2017, selling it for $7 million.
  • Westlake Village, the White Stallion Ranch - In 2015, Britney acquired a sprawling 21-acre estate in Westlake Village, part of a community developed by Sylvester Stallone and aptly named White Stallion Ranch. The property features a 12,500-square-foot house, a library, a game room, an infinity pool, a pool house, a tennis court, a three-hole golf course, and a wine cellar with space for 4,000 bottles. As of today, this magnificent estate is estimated to be worth at least $10 million.
  • Hollywood Hills -Back in 2001, at the age of 19, Britney made an undisclosed investment in a home in the Hollywood Hills, which she later sold to actress Brittany Murphy in 2003. Tragically, Brittany Murphy passed away in this very home in 2009.
  • Malibu -In 2004, Britney acquired a Malibu residence for $6.3 million. This home holds sentimental value, as she and Kevin Federline tied the knot at this location in October 2004. In January 2007, she listed the property for sale at $13.5 million, ultimately selling it in August 2007 for $10 million.
  • Beverly Hills - In 2006, following her separation from Federline, Britney purchased a Beverly Hills home for $6.75 million. She later listed it for sale in 2010 at $5.5 million and, after accepting a $2.5 million loss, sold it for $4.2 million in 2012.
  • Kentwood, Louisiana -In 1999, at the age of 18, just as her career was skyrocketing, Britney invested $29,362 in a 7.4-acre property in her hometown of Kentwood, Louisiana. She went on to build a 6,500-square-foot mansion named "Serenity." Today, Britney's mother resides in this cherished family home.
  • New York City -In 2000, Britney acquired a condo in NYC's Greenwich Village, and in 2002, she purchased the building's 4-floor penthouse. The prices for these acquisitions were not disclosed. She sold the smaller unit in 2011 for $1.5 million and the penthouse in 2006 for $4 million.

Personal Life Of Britney Spears

From 1998 to 2002, Britney Spears and Justin Timberlake were together. Britney dated Fred Durst of Limp Bizkit for a short time in 2002. In 2003, Spears was tied to Colin Farrell romantically after going to a movie premiere with him.
In January 2004, after going out to party in Las Vegas with her old friend Jason Alexander, they decided on the spot to get married. Then, 55 hours later, their marriage was thrown out.
Britney shocked everyone again when she married her backup dancer Kevin Federline on October 6, 2004. They had two boys together, Sean (born 2005) and Jayden (born 2006), but in 2007 they split up. Fedele only got $1 million from her when they split up, but she agreed to pay him $20,000 a month in child support until their kids are 18.
In 2007, she began dating Adnan Ghalib, a photographer. In 2008, they broke up. Britney finally found a healthy relationship in 2009 with Jason Trawick, who used to be her manager. In the end, they got engaged in December 2011 but broke up in January 2013.
After Britney and Trawick broke up, Spears started going out with David Lucado. In a video, Spears caught him cheating on her, which is why she broke up with him. Charles Ebersol was Spears' boyfriend for eight months, from 2014 to 2015.
Sam was a model and a lot younger than Britney. They met on the set of her "Slumber Party" music video in 2016. Sam was born in Tehran, Iran, in 1994. His age difference with Britney is 13 years. They tied the knot in 2022. Sad to say, Sam asked for a divorce on August 16, 2023.

Kevin Federline Spousal Support

Federline got custody of their two kids, Sean Preston and Jayden James, after their divorce was settled in 2007. Spears had to pay Federline child support. Federline apparently asked Spears for more child support payments in 2018, and the matter was settled without going to court.
In 2018, it was said that Kevin paid $60,000 a month in child support. This payment will stop when the kids turn 18.

Sam Asghari Prenup And Support

Britney had Sam sign a pretty good prenuptial agreement before they got married. "$1 million per every two years" of their marriage was what the prenup said Sam would get. Since Sam asked for a divorce after 14 months of marriage, it's likely that he doesn't have many rights. If they had stayed together, Sam's deal to get $1 million every two years would have raised to $10 million. They agreed that Sam would not get any money from the sale of their home in Thousand Oaks, California.
